Think you need to buy 100 houses like Del Walmsley to achieve financial freedom? Andy Webb proves otherwise. Filling in for Del, Andy shares his actual 12-year real estate timeline - from hearing Del on this very radio show in 2011 to retiring from corporate America at 47, twenty years ahead of traditional retirement age.
Starting with their first house purchase in August 2012, Andy and his wife built a portfolio averaging about 2.5 houses per year. They retired his wife from her corporate job in just 3 years and grew their net worth over 3,000% through consistent investing in single-family rentals and passive apartment investments.
What You'll Discover:
How equity capture has exploded from $7,000 in 2015 to $52,000+ today, giving current investors massive advantages Andy didn't have
The progression from house-heavy buying to strategic "capital events" - refinances, sales, and portfolio optimization that accelerated wealth
Why consistency over 12+ years with "singles" beats waiting for "home runs" that never come
